Output 8ef43866864c2fd878e22023bb2f2f397d1f8a03de356edff16aca0b4eab6e45:1

value
1591934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2ecaa3bfa521db64ca6b0f5a805f1793c9064df OP_EQUAL
address
3KTgXXgSpJp5tbPQMvbq3hDacWqrrS8eq1
transaction
8ef43866864c2fd878e22023bb2f2f397d1f8a03de356edff16aca0b4eab6e45
spent
true